The AR globe was a globe that incorporated AR (Augmented Reality) technology. It broke the traditional manufacturing model of the globe and had many functions and characteristics. In terms of functions, it could display various astronomical and geographical knowledge through 3D animation, such as binding models, pictures, and voices to the globe. When the device recognized the globe, it could load the content at the corresponding location. The user could click on different buttons on the globe to trigger different interactions, including rich 3D animations and voice explanations. It also allowed the user to see dinosaurs, animal world, constellation games, world architecture, countries, the solar system, the structure of the earth, weather phenomena, and many other content. It could show the mysteries of the earth, the earth, and beyond the earth. The Enmi AR smart globe was an early learning software. It showed the user the face of the earth in the form of a cartoon. The user could click on the corresponding area to learn about the relevant information, including the introduction of the construction of the Belt and Road. It had multiple function icons, such as clicking on the exploration museum icon, scanning the globe and turning the AR globe on the screen to see the world's seven most famous museum; clicking on the solar system icon to scan the globe, the solar system would operate in front of you and have a detailed introduction of each planet; clicking on the Earth-Moon icon to scan the globe, you could demonstrate the formation of solar and lunar eclipses; The Animal Secret icon allows different animals to be distributed in different locations on the earth, making it easy for children to understand the global animal distribution and animal knowledge. Open the world country icon to scan the globe, which can introduce the characteristics of key countries in the world. Under the world weather icon, AR special effects and text combine to make children more intuitive to understand the causes of weather phenomena. Open the search for explorers icon to scan different areas of the globe to find different explorers and explore the history of the earth along their sailing tracks. The Earth map icon allows children to have a comprehensive understanding of the basic information of the world's seven continents and four oceans; Under the little conservationist icon, the globe scans the sphere, and the globe explains environmental protection knowledge and major environmental protection issues of various countries in an interacting manner; The aerospace icon can introduce basic concepts and aerospace history knowledge; Under the Belt and Road icon, the globe will introduce its definition, display the sea and land route map, light up the route to the country, and display the basic information of the country.

The AR globe could not be activated because the equipment did not meet the minimum requirements. If it was an iOS-based device, it required at least iOS9 and 1GB of storage space, while an Android-based device required at least Android4.4 and 800mb of storage space. If the equipment did not meet these requirements, there might be problems such as not being able to activate it, not being able to scan it, or even being stuck or having an incomplete scan.

He wasn't too clear about the specific content of the question under the expression "small globe." If one wanted to learn about the globe, it was a model of the earth. People made it by shrinking the earth according to a certain proportion. It had the Earth's axis (the axis of the Earth's rotation, with the north end pointing near the Polaris), the poles (the two points where the Earth's axis intersected with the Earth's surface), the equator (a large circle with the same distance from the North and South Poles and the equator plane was vertical to the Earth's axis), the meridian (a semicircle that connected the North and South poles and was vertical to the latitude, with the same length, indicating the north-south direction), and the latitude (the equator and a circle parallel to the equator, forming a circle and parallel to each other, with different lengths, decreasing from the equator to the poles, indicating the east and west direction).
